Multi Fuel Boiler Stove

Multi-fuel boiler stoves can burn various types of wood or smokeless fuels as well as coal. They can also be connected to your heating system to help save money.

The grate must be de-ashed during the burning process to allow air from below to get to the fire. Some multi fuel stoves feature a grate that rumbles and an asphan to aid in this.

Energy Efficiency

A multi fuel stove can burn a range of different types of solid fuels, including peat and 34630194.xyz [www.34630194.Xyz] turf briquettes, smokeless coal and anthracite. They can also burn logs. This makes them more adaptable than wood burning stoves since they allow using a wider variety of fuels.

Modern Ecodesign-compliant stoves are rated 80% or more overall efficiency. They can help meet the SAP energy needs by generating low CO2 emissions. The overall efficiency of the stove is vital because it shows how much heat is delivered to your home. It should not be confused with the combustion efficiency which is the figure quoted on the back of the stove. The combustion efficiency is a measure of the efficiency of a stove during a laboratory test. It does not reflect efficiency of the entire system comprising stove, fuel and chimney.

Stove makers often refer to combustion efficiency, but not System Efficiency on their marketing materials - this is misleading. Low Maintenance

Non-catalytic stoves require less maintenance and are more user-friendly than catalytic stoves. These models are less expensive and use an air-combustion system that is pre-heated to improve the performance of the stove. They can burn a wide range of solid fuels including smokeless coal. They have an adjustable primary air control that permits you to control the rate at which the fire is burning. This allows you to create a more efficient fire with more evenly distributed flames and lower emissions.

Depending on the type of stove you are using your stove, you'll need to replenish it every 10-14 hours or so. Also, clean the ash pan on a regular basis. If you are using a smokeless coal stove, then the ash needs to be swept away to keep it from blocking the air passages that are used for combustion, 34630194.xyz and thereby denying the fuel oxygen. This can be done using an instrument that resembles a pitchfork.

Thermostat Control

A boiler stove is an excellent option when it comes to multi-fuel stoves for those who need the stove to heat both their home and water. The boiler stove can heat water tanks within the stove, or it can be connected to an central heating gas or oil system to increase its heating capacity. These types of stoves can also be used in smoke-controlled zones because they are able to burn a variety of solid fuels.

The majority of modern stoves have a thermostat control that allows the user to control the amount of fuel being burned, which then determines the amount of heat generated. This feature can help save money by making sure that as much heat as possible is produced for each fuel used.

Boiler stoves are able to be used with a range of different fuel types, such as wood, peat and Www.34630194.Xyz smokeless coal. Many multifuel stoves allow users to choose between different types of fuels when you are making a fire. This is due to the fact that different kinds of fuel require slightly different airflows to burn correctly.

Smokeless coal, for instance requires combustion air from below, and 34630194.xyz the majority of multi fuel stoves feature an open or partially open riddling grate in order to allow air to flow through. This grate needs to be cleaned regularly to avoid the buildup of ash that can cause the fire to die.

All multifuel stoves can supply some of the heat they produce to the domestic water heater regardless of whether they're boiler stoves or not. The amount of hot water a stove can provide will differ based on the model. However, generally they can power up to eight standard-sized radiators. Some models, such as the Stovax View 8, are able to achieve this with a remarkable heat output of up to 4.9kW to the room and 8.2kW to the boiler, enough to heat the majority of standard domestic sized radiators in a house.

It is suitable for Smoke-Controlled Areas

The ability to burn different types of smokeless fuels makes a multifuel stove an excellent choice for those living in Smoke Control Areas. This means you don't have the necessity to store and transport logs or briquettes that aren't always available, or go further afield to purchase the items. Multi-fuel stoves are more modern looking than their open-fire counterparts and come in a variety of sizes that will suit homes with varying styles of interiors.

These stoves are DEFRA approved or exempted solid fuel appliance and are tested for strict emission limits. This is particularly applicable when burning "smokeless" fuels. These stoves are great for those who reside in a city that has a lot of smoke-producing structures. They will limit the amount of black smoke produced by your heating system.

A DEFRA approved stove can be used with a wide variety of solid fuels, including anthracite and 34630194.xyz smokeless briquettes. A multi-fuel boiler stove will have a window through which you can view the fire, as well as the flue that draws and expels combustion gases from the appliance. The stove also has the fire grate, on which you can put fuel. The primary air supply is controlled by an adjustable slider on the lower portion of the stove's door. Some models feature a secondary air flow system that injects pre-heated secondary air or tertiary into the combustion chamber above the fuel bed. This reduces emissions by burning off any hydrocarbons that are not burned in the smoke before it vents upwards into the chimney system.
